Q: Is 2,690,264 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 2,690,264 is not a prime number.

Why is 2,690,264 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 2690264 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 23 46 92 184 14,621 29,242 58,484 116,968 336,283 672,566 1,345,132 and 2,690,264, with no remainder.

Since 2,690,264 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,690,264, it is not a prime number.
